log

age author description
Mon, 27 Feb 2012 17:08:47 +0000 Chris Cannam Merge from branch "find"
Mon, 27 Feb 2012 17:08:26 +0000 Chris Cannam Remove the single find widget from top, add one to each tab at the bottom instead. (Turns out you don't usually want to search for the same text in both types of widget.) Also provide sensible no-results text. find
Thu, 23 Feb 2012 15:28:29 +0000 Chris Cannam Make find widget behave as if text is cleared when it's closed, and restored when it's opened again find
Thu, 23 Feb 2012 11:44:50 +0000 Chris Cannam Add forgotten files. So busy looking at the test search results, I totally forget to read what the program is actually telling me! find
Wed, 22 Feb 2012 14:54:30 +0000 Chris Cannam Implement basic search function in both work and history tabs find
Mon, 20 Feb 2012 18:15:53 +0000 Chris Cannam Start experimentally adding Find button/field find
Fri, 17 Feb 2012 10:58:41 +0000 Chris Cannam Fix #354, Remote repo URL should be cleared when starting a new local project
Thu, 16 Feb 2012 14:30:46 +0000 Chris Cannam Fix #356, Failed to open existing repository when using open "File Folder"
Thu, 16 Feb 2012 14:20:41 +0000 Chris Cannam Add stub WXS file for WiX installer
Wed, 15 Feb 2012 15:33:05 +0000 Chris Cannam Slightly different spacing on Windows
Wed, 15 Feb 2012 14:34:35 +0000 Chris Cannam Fix error that caused fs watcher to be updated during operations
Tue, 14 Feb 2012 17:55:39 +0000 Chris Cannam Merge from branch "fswatcher"
Tue, 14 Feb 2012 17:53:29 +0000 Chris Cannam Release mode fswatcher
Tue, 14 Feb 2012 17:43:02 +0000 Chris Cannam Same for stdout fswatcher
Tue, 14 Feb 2012 17:41:43 +0000 Chris Cannam stderr -> stdErr to avoid name conflicts with possible stderr macro in system headers fswatcher
Tue, 14 Feb 2012 17:30:46 +0000 Chris Cannam Rename Refresh menu function to make it clearer that it only re-reads (doesn't pull, update etc) fswatcher
Tue, 14 Feb 2012 17:27:34 +0000 Chris Cannam Remove Refresh button from toolbar, adjust spacing fswatcher
Tue, 14 Feb 2012 16:48:01 +0000 Chris Cannam Provide all tracked files to the fs watcher, so now we get updates properly -- requires moving the "what should we display?" logic for show-all-files toggle from main window to file status widget, but it's probably better there anyway fswatcher
Tue, 14 Feb 2012 16:17:23 +0000 Chris Cannam Update the filesystem watcher with work directory / file state. Still doesn't track "clean" files properly unless "show all files" is enabled fswatcher
Mon, 13 Feb 2012 17:29:06 +0000 Chris Cannam Introduce FsWatcher into main window (though it isn't fully rigged up yet) fswatcher
Fri, 10 Feb 2012 21:49:27 +0000 Chris Cannam Add setTrackedFilePaths, and comments fswatcher
Fri, 10 Feb 2012 17:53:04 +0000 Chris Cannam Start separate FsWatcher class to manage filesystem watch policy fswatcher
Fri, 10 Feb 2012 13:08:07 +0000 Chris Cannam gah! hg 2.1 changes push and pull so as to return failure codes on success, if there was nothing to push or pull
Fri, 25 Nov 2011 09:34:55 +0000 Chris Cannam Add changelog
Thu, 24 Nov 2011 15:37:36 +0000 Chris Cannam Merge
Thu, 24 Nov 2011 15:37:17 +0000 Chris Cannam Update icon filename
Thu, 24 Nov 2011 15:33:56 +0000 Chris Cannam Added tag easyhg_v1.1 for changeset 06507a59f2b8
Wed, 23 Nov 2011 17:24:47 +0000 Chris Cannam This will do for the Merge topic easyhg_v1.1
Wed, 23 Nov 2011 17:03:43 +0000 Chris Cannam Start work on merge topic
Wed, 23 Nov 2011 11:24:23 +0000 Chris Cannam Add more useful message for merge with working directory ancestor
Thu, 17 Nov 2011 17:49:05 +0000 Chris Cannam New icon for OS/X; bump version number
Thu, 17 Nov 2011 17:38:27 +0000 Chris Cannam Windows icon
Thu, 17 Nov 2011 17:38:18 +0000 Chris Cannam Fix to prior commit
Thu, 17 Nov 2011 17:35:02 +0000 Chris Cannam Grab server port from hgrc if present
Thu, 17 Nov 2011 17:12:39 +0000 Chris Cannam Merge
Thu, 17 Nov 2011 16:40:48 +0000 Chris Cannam Have a go at another icon (for #232)
Tue, 15 Nov 2011 16:02:18 +0000 Chris Cannam Make the text labels in the work status area squeezable for small window sizes. Fixes #329
Tue, 15 Nov 2011 14:47:19 +0000 Chris Cannam Word-wrap these labels
Thu, 10 Nov 2011 17:19:06 +0000 Chris Cannam Bookmarks display now... OK
Wed, 09 Nov 2011 13:04:00 +0000 Chris Cannam idiot -- we don't need to query bookmarks separately, we can just add them to the log template
Tue, 08 Nov 2011 16:42:09 +0000 Chris Cannam Bookmarks are now displayed -- but exactly like tags, so far, there's no differentiation yet
Thu, 20 Oct 2011 15:39:46 +0100 Chris Cannam Fix inaccurate and frightening text
Thu, 20 Oct 2011 15:30:42 +0100 Chris Cannam More rigorous approach to finding the set of closed changesets
Thu, 20 Oct 2011 12:04:47 +0100 Chris Cannam Introduce a graphical representation for merge from a closed to an open branch (half a connection item)
Thu, 20 Oct 2011 11:36:49 +0100 Chris Cannam A better effort to do the right thing wrt marking changesets as closed based on their relationship to closed heads
Tue, 18 Oct 2011 16:50:05 +0100 Chris Cannam Add "Close branch" menu option. Is currently available in some cases where it should not be, and using it exposes the fact that the chain of marked-closed changesets is not yet right in grapher.
Tue, 18 Oct 2011 12:49:39 +0100 Chris Cannam Add "Show closed branches" toggle to history widget, when some closed branches exist in the repo
Tue, 18 Oct 2011 11:49:40 +0100 Chris Cannam Hide closed branches by default (contingent on settings). Note that it's now permitted for a changeset id not to be present in m_items in the grapher
Tue, 18 Oct 2011 11:33:58 +0100 Chris Cannam Refactor: set closed branch statuses before creating items
Tue, 18 Oct 2011 11:30:00 +0100 Chris Cannam Refactor: make closed a changeset property (not a changeset item one)
Tue, 18 Oct 2011 11:21:20 +0100 Chris Cannam Refactor: sort out changeset structure and parent-child relationships before anything else in grapher. Also stop marking changesets as closed when we reach a change of branch name
Tue, 18 Oct 2011 11:10:20 +0100 Chris Cannam Show closing commits as simple squares
Tue, 18 Oct 2011 09:54:21 +0100 Chris Cannam use non-redirecting domain name
Mon, 17 Oct 2011 22:08:05 +0100 Chris Cannam Identify closed branches and display them in a lighter shade
Mon, 17 Oct 2011 16:25:02 +0100 Chris Cannam Fix bug #292: "Merge that results in no changes leaves interface in inconsistent state." Show uncommitted state whenever a merge is present, even if no file changes
Thu, 15 Sep 2011 14:51:39 +0100 Chris Cannam Update version for Win32 fix
Thu, 15 Sep 2011 14:24:37 +0100 Chris Cannam Encountering some peculiar problems with platform... but it's overkill for this anyway, use os.name instead
Tue, 23 Aug 2011 12:05:48 +0100 Chris Cannam Added tag easyhg_v1.0 for changeset 6bb2a1f3087c
Tue, 23 Aug 2011 10:54:59 +0100 Chris Cannam Add forgotten file to qrc easyhg_v1.0
Tue, 23 Aug 2011 10:46:33 +0100 Chris Cannam Minor help edit
Mon, 22 Aug 2011 21:31:55 +0100 Chris Cannam More help. This I think will do for 1.0.
Mon, 22 Aug 2011 18:46:06 +0100 Chris Cannam Add back/forward/home to Help window, and some Help edits
Mon, 22 Aug 2011 15:19:00 +0100 Chris Cannam More help
Fri, 19 Aug 2011 16:30:43 +0100 Chris Cannam More help
Thu, 18 Aug 2011 17:13:04 +0100 Chris Cannam A bit more Help
Thu, 18 Aug 2011 16:37:27 +0100 Chris Cannam Start adding Help
Thu, 18 Aug 2011 16:37:11 +0100 Chris Cannam If the locale is C, load English translations
Thu, 18 Aug 2011 13:15:58 +0100 Chris Cannam Merge
Thu, 18 Aug 2011 13:15:38 +0100 Chris Cannam Add tester for newer version
Thu, 18 Aug 2011 12:57:35 +0100 Chris Cannam OS/X build fixes
Wed, 17 Aug 2011 22:13:51 +0100 Chris Cannam Merge
Wed, 17 Aug 2011 22:13:14 +0100 Chris Cannam Message has changed in hg 1.9
Wed, 17 Aug 2011 16:08:59 +0100 Chris Cannam Bump version number
Wed, 17 Aug 2011 16:38:44 +0100 Chris Cannam Add README
Wed, 17 Aug 2011 16:28:00 +0100 Chris Cannam Update translations, fixing #266
Wed, 17 Aug 2011 16:09:04 +0100 Chris Cannam Make "Show all files" persistent (fixing #203), and rationalise some config group names (noting that "General" is actually the default group "" as it appears in the config file, not the name of a group called "General": that appears as "%General")
Wed, 17 Aug 2011 15:53:17 +0100 Chris Cannam Some textual updates; include final URL path element in default for local file on clone
Tue, 16 Aug 2011 17:13:35 +0100 Chris Cannam Fix #229
Mon, 15 Aug 2011 17:23:54 +0100 Chris Cannam Qt 4.6 required
Wed, 27 Jul 2011 16:49:51 +0100 Chris Cannam Added tag easyhg_v0.9.8 for changeset 319f920a51ee
Wed, 27 Jul 2011 15:43:40 +0100 Chris Cannam Win32 build fix easyhg_v0.9.8
Wed, 27 Jul 2011 15:29:35 +0100 Chris Cannam Update version number to 0.9.8
Tue, 26 Jul 2011 15:22:54 +0100 Chris Cannam Place debug log in application data directory (fixes #193)
Tue, 26 Jul 2011 15:21:45 +0100 Chris Cannam Use built-in edit window for editing .hgignore file (fixes #215)
Tue, 26 Jul 2011 13:42:09 +0100 Chris Cannam Merge
Tue, 26 Jul 2011 13:41:56 +0100 Chris Cannam Use contextMenuEvent instead of right-click in mousePressEvent to call up changeset item context menu. Appears to fix #201, though I'm cautious as I don't understand the reason
Fri, 22 Jul 2011 12:00:29 +0100 Chris Cannam Text change -- "commit changes to the following files" instead of "commit the following files" (seems less weird if you're actually removing them)
Thu, 14 Jul 2011 13:56:20 +0100 Chris Cannam Open the settings dialog at Paths tab when invoking it because of a failure to run hg
Thu, 14 Jul 2011 13:31:07 +0100 Chris Cannam Add dpkg control file
Mon, 11 Jul 2011 15:15:31 +0100 Chris Cannam Check for repeated request (thus failed login) before looking up cached data, so we can cache in confidence without resending invalid login details (fixing #205)
Thu, 07 Jul 2011 10:59:50 +0100 Chris Cannam Look for easyhg-kdiff3 in preference to plain kdiff3
Mon, 04 Jul 2011 14:22:13 +0100 Chris Cannam Add overall OS/X build script
Mon, 04 Jul 2011 14:21:56 +0100 Chris Cannam Update ignore file
Mon, 04 Jul 2011 14:12:10 +0100 Chris Cannam Split out preferences into three separate tabs
Mon, 04 Jul 2011 14:03:31 +0100 Chris Cannam Look up diff/merge paths again if current settings are found not to exist (fixes #111)
Mon, 04 Jul 2011 13:48:04 +0100 Chris Cannam Further minor abbrev fix
Mon, 04 Jul 2011 13:31:39 +0100 Chris Cannam Fix extremely slow Text::Abbrev:abbreviate for long texts (was making history scrolling very laggy with long changelogs)
Thu, 30 Jun 2011 09:43:29 +0100 Chris Cannam Omit icons from menus on Mac
Thu, 30 Jun 2011 09:43:18 +0100 Chris Cannam Textual fix
Thu, 30 Jun 2011 00:05:24 +0100 Chris Cannam Do the foregoing only if the user had explicitly asked for the remember option
Thu, 30 Jun 2011 00:04:33 +0100 Chris Cannam Use cached password directly, without asking the user, if it's available and the requested realm/uri are not the same as an immediately preceding one
Wed, 29 Jun 2011 23:48:11 +0100 Chris Cannam Don't need to declare class members, it seems. One day I'll learn some Python
Wed, 29 Jun 2011 16:40:14 +0100 Chris Cannam Add security warning about password remember feature
Wed, 29 Jun 2011 16:22:53 +0100 Chris Cannam Avoid bailing out on bogus data
Wed, 29 Jun 2011 16:18:47 +0100 Chris Cannam Remove stale auth cache files
Wed, 29 Jun 2011 15:37:20 +0100 Chris Cannam Merge from branch "authfile_refactor"
Wed, 29 Jun 2011 15:37:11 +0100 Chris Cannam Associate username with pathless URL, as well as password authfile_refactor
Wed, 29 Jun 2011 15:27:01 +0100 Chris Cannam Refactor into classes authfile_refactor
Wed, 29 Jun 2011 13:40:57 +0100 Chris Cannam Associate password with scheme+host+user rather than url+user
Wed, 29 Jun 2011 13:36:07 +0100 Chris Cannam Remember username as well as password
Wed, 29 Jun 2011 13:09:01 +0100 Chris Cannam Hash remote destination key for auth file rather than just b64 encoding it (so you can't see where someone has been by looking at a stale authfile)
Wed, 29 Jun 2011 12:59:33 +0100 Chris Cannam Don't try to chmod on Windows; doesn't work
Tue, 28 Jun 2011 17:03:16 +0100 Chris Cannam Win32 build fix
Tue, 28 Jun 2011 16:32:13 +0100 Chris Cannam Ensure encryption happens in CBC mode
Tue, 28 Jun 2011 16:22:42 +0100 Chris Cannam Minor fixes from OS/X test
Tue, 28 Jun 2011 15:59:13 +0100 Chris Cannam Provide auth key and file information to easyhg extension
Tue, 28 Jun 2011 14:33:50 +0100 Chris Cannam Introduce random key generator
Tue, 28 Jun 2011 14:33:44 +0100 Chris Cannam Minor tidy
Tue, 28 Jun 2011 14:15:42 +0100 Chris Cannam Bring new-look easyhg.py into action
Tue, 28 Jun 2011 14:15:08 +0100 Chris Cannam Tidy up a bit